Asteroids

The topic of asteroids will look into the meaning of asteroid and their classification. The article also deals with some of the many interesting facts about asteroids.

Table of Content
  •  

The asteroid is one among the many rocks which encircle the sun. These rocks are shaped irregularly and are not uniform in structure and shape. Asteroids are- the tiny and rocky objects in outer space that orbit around the space, in addition to the orientation of other planets in the solar system are commonly known as Asteroids. These asteroids are also known as the Minor Planets. This is because asteroids are smaller when compared to other planets of the Solar System. 

In our Solar system, there are Lakhs and Lakhs of asteroids. This number has been estimated by Astronomers. These asteroids cannot be classified as a planet or comet. Their orbits around the Sun are commonly known as the Inner-solar system. However, Planetoids are the larger form of asteroids. Planetoids are different from the outer solar system minor planets with respect to their volatile surface, similar to that of Comets in the Solar System. These are known as the Asteroid Belts.

Understanding

Asteroids are tiny, rocky objects in outer space that orbit around space, in addition to the orientation of other planets in the solar system. In order to understand the meaning and definition of Asteroids, we must look at the characteristics of these asteroids. 

Therefore, the characteristics of Asteroids are- 

  • Distribution in Size: The asteroids vary greatly in terms of their size. It can be as large as 1000 km and as small as 1 meter. The four largest asteroids are- Ceres (939 km), Pallas (512 km), Hygiea (434 km), and Vesta (525 km). 
  • Rotation: The rotation rate of the big asteroids in the asteroid belt points to an upper limit. There are very few asteroids that have a diameter of 100 meters and a rotation period of around 2 hours. 
  • Composition: The composition of the asteroids is not known in a detailed manner. However, it is known that the physical composition varies greatly. Asteroids include- dark, volatile organic carbons., amino acids, and other organic compounds. Therefore, the composition has three basic sources. These sources- are a surface spectrum, density, and albedo. 
  • Colour: Because of the space weathering, the colour of the asteroid’s changes. It gets darker and gains a more reddish colour, a fiery look. However, this happens rapidly. 

Classification

Let us move towards the classification of these asteroids. 

  • Orbital Classification: Most of the asteroids in the solar system are classified on the basis of their orbital features. The groups of asteroids are quite held in a dynamical association; however, the dynamical associations of the families are comparatively tight and often result in catastrophic separation from parent asteroids. They are easily identified from the asteroid belt. 
  • Spectral Classification: The asteroids are classified on the basis of their colour, albedo, or spectral shape, which is known as the Spectral classification. 

Let us look at the classification of asteroids with respect to their chemical composition. 

  • S Type: The asteroids are pretty bright and include various components of iron and magnesium silicates. An example of this type can be Stony asteroid 433 Eros. 
  • M Type: These categories have nickel and iron components, which are purest in nature. An example of this type can be 21 Lutetia.
  • C Type: These categories are the most common type of asteroids. They dominate the outer portion of the asteroid belts. An example of this type can be 253 Mathilde.

Conclusion

An Asteroid is one among the many rocks which circle around the sun. The asteroid meaning also points to the fact that these rocks are shaped irregularly and are not uniform in structure and shape. The characteristics of these asteroids include colour, size, composition, Rotation, and composition. Most of the asteroids orbits around the Asteroids belts. Asteroid belts are a set of rings that are located between the orbits of Jupiter and the orbit of Mars.

Ans: Two interesting facts about asteroids are-

 Two interesting facts about asteroids are-

  • Once every year, a portion or piece of an asteroid hits the Earth’s atmosphere, creating a fireball-like effect. This portion is the size of a car. 
  • The foremost asteroid was the Ceres. Ceres was discovered by Piazzi in 1801.
